Role Profile
The University is seeking an ambitious and experienced Deputy Librarian who will coordinate the delivery and development of services and operations; manage library-wide change and lead the implementation of the DCU Library strategy.
The Deputy Librarian has overall responsibility for the planning and administrative aspects of the Library, working closely with the University Librarian and Associates. The postholder is responsible for coordinating operational planning, projects and other initiatives across library departments, implementing library strategy, aligning staff deployment with priorities, ensuring consistent service quality and representing the library internally and externally.
The role holder oversees cross-library management processes, namely human resources, financial, quality and assessment, management information, communications, governance and compliance. Leading change and staff development at an organisational level are key elements of the role.
The role holder works closely with the University Librarian and shares strategic oversight of all the activities of the library with the members of the Library Leadership Team.
The Deputy Librarian joins at an exciting time, as DCU Library implements its strategic plan focusing on the development of engaging and impactful library spaces supporting new methods of research, teaching and learning, in addition to developing a comprehensive range of services for Open Research and Science. DCU Library prides itself on its local and community engagement activities and in 2024 was highly commended in the awards for its Leaving certificate support scheme.
The Deputy will line manage the Planning & Administration Unit (1.5 FTE) which is currently part of the Librarians office.
